Transaction 675495059a30d5295c0bd77edc44a251c6a888f325f92748ff5d9506bff15322

1 Input
2 Outputs
  • 675495059a30d5295c0bd77edc44a251c6a888f325f92748ff5d9506bff15322:0
  • value  150883
    address  3MByKzNdwdKhE46uGYMbLF5xhrAnpWjks4
  • 675495059a30d5295c0bd77edc44a251c6a888f325f92748ff5d9506bff15322:1
  • value  75517649
    address  3M3BYYUjtq2xLncdjBftur34LwbjkQaT8w